Avoid frequent X-rays: Your dentist may advise a dental x-ray on your initial appointment, a scheduled check-up, or a return for medication.

But the American Dental Association (ADA) recommends that the frequency of visits to the dentist’s X-ray chair be determined by the present state of the patient’s oral health.

Thus, if you have good dental health, you simply do not need dental x-rays at every visit to the dentist.

By taking an X-ray with your teeth less often, you can’t only save lots of money, but it will also prevent you from being in contact with potentially harmful X-rays.

Floss and brush

Healthy and clean teeth are the beginning of dental health. Regular use of dental floss and brushing is crucial to maintain your teeth and gums healthy and healthy. Remember to brush te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ste that helps prevent cavities.

Do not be in a hurry. Rather, take your time to brush teeth. Be sure to use a toothbrush that matches the structure of your mouth and the position of your teeth.

Your toothbrush should be soft and well rounded. Also, clean the tongue to avoid smelly breath and be sure to replace your toothbrush every two months.

Daily dental flossing is vital. Flossing can help you reach the firm spaces between your teeth and below the gum line. Rub the sides of your teeth gently with floss and do not skimp.

If you have trouble flossing between your teeth, try using waxed dental floss. Be as careful as possible when flossing to avoid hurting your gums. Furthermore, take into account providing dental prostheses as real teeth in your dental habits.

Watch your diet

Stay away from sugary goodies because too much-refined sugar increases the growth of the plaque. Make sure you drink and eat healthier foods, such as low-fat dairy products, whole wheat, and green vegetables.

Drink plenty of water to remain hydrated. Stay away from fizzy drinks such as soda and caffeine, as they can dehydrate you and harm your teeth.

Do not use tobacco products as they result in gum illness and oral cancer. It must be kept in mind that eating healthy should be part of your daily routine and is as essential as flossing and brushing your teeth.
